Software Integration and Build Engineer

4 days ago


Bengaluru, Karnataka, India UST Full time ₹ 6,00,000 - ₹ 18,00,000 per year

2 - 3 Years

1 Opening

Bangalore

Role description

Role Proficiency:

Acts under very minimal guidance to develop error free code; testing and documenting applications

Outcomes:

  • Understand the applications features and component design and develop the same in accordance with user stories/requirements.

  • Code debug test and document; and communicate product/component/feature development stages.

  • Develop optimized code with appropriate approach and algorithms following standards and security guidelines independently

  • Effectively interact with customers and articulate their input

  • Optimise efficiency cost and quality by identifying opportunities for automation/process improvements and agile delivery models

  • Mentor Developer I – Software Engineering to become more effective in their role

  • Learn technology business domain and system domain as recommended by the project/account

  • Set FAST goals and provide feedback to FAST goals of mentees

Measures of Outcomes:

  • Adherence to engineering processes and standards (coding standards)

  • Adherence to schedule / timelines

  • Adhere to SLAs where applicable

  • of defects post delivery
  • of non-compliance issues
  • Reduction of reoccurrence of known defects

  • Quickly turnaround production bugs

  • Meet the Defined productivity standards for project

  • Completion of applicable technical/domain certifications

  • Completion of all mandatory training requirements

Outputs Expected:

Configure:

  • Follow configuration process

Test:

  • Create and conduct unit testing

Domain relevance:

  • Develop features and components with good understanding of the business problem being addressed for the client

Manage Defects:

  • Raise

    fix

    retest defects

Estimate:

  • Estimate time

    effort and resource dependence for one's own work

Mentoring:

  • Mentor junior developers in the team

  • Set FAST goals and provide feedback to FAST goals of mentees

Document:

  • Create documentation for one's own work

Manage knowledge:

  • Consume and contribute to project related documents

    share point

    libraries and client universities

Status Reporting:

  • Report status of tasks assigned

  • Comply with project related reporting standards/process

Release:

  • Adhere to release management process

Design:

  • Understand the design/LLD and link it to requirements/user stories

Code:

  • Develop code with guidance for the above

Skill Examples:

  • Explain and communicate the design / development to the customer

  • Perform and evaluate test results against product specifications

  • Develop user interfaces business software components and embedded software components

  • Manage and guarantee high levels of cohesion and quality

  • Use data models

  • Estimate effort time required for own work

  • Perform and evaluate tests in the customers or target environments

  • Team player

  • Good written and verbal communication abilities

  • Proactively ask for and offer help

Knowledge Examples:

  • Appropriate software programs / modules

  • Technical designing

  • Programming languages
  • DBMS
  • Operating Systems and software platforms
  • Integrated development environment (IDE)
  • Agile methods
  • Knowledge of customer domain and sub domain where problem is solved

Additional Comments:

Minimum of 3 to 6 years' experience in the responsibilities mentioned. · Proficiency: Expertise in CMake and/or Bazel, including build scripting and configuration. · Python: Strong skills in Python for scripting and automation tasks. · Tools & Frameworks: Familiarity with additional build tools and CI/CD systems (e.g., Jenkins, GitLab CI/CD). · Version Control: Experience with version control systems, particularly Git. · Problem-Solving: Excellent analytical and problem-solving skills related to build systems and processes. · Communication: Strong verbal and written communication abilities. · SDLC: Experience working in agile team Lead the design and implementation of build processes using Bazel build system. · Optimizing build performance, managing dependencies, and collaborating with development teams to ensure efficient and reliable software builds. · Expertise in Bazel configuration, troubleshooting build issues, and staying current with industry best practices are crucial for success in this role. · Should have understanding and expertise on the Bazel RE caching and the CI infrastructure.

Skills

Software Integration,Cmake,Bazel

About UST

UST is a global digital transformation solutions provider. For more than 20 years, UST has worked side by side with the world's best companies to make a real impact through transformation. Powered by technology, inspired by people and led by purpose, UST partners with their clients from design to operation. With deep domain expertise and a future-proof philosophy, UST embeds innovation and agility into their clients' organizations. With over 30,000 employees in 30 countries, UST builds for boundless impact—touching billions of lives in the process.



  • Bengaluru, Karnataka, India Jitterbit Full time ₹ 10,00,000 - ₹ 25,00,000 per year

    Company Description Jitterbit automates and orchestrates business systems to empower teams, unlock value, and accelerate business transformation. With Jitterbit, organizations can streamline operations, enhance data accessibility, and deliver on a growing list of IT needs more quickly and confidently.For organizations ready to modernize and innovate,...


  • Bengaluru, Karnataka, India Qualcomm Full time ₹ 15,00,000 - ₹ 25,00,000 per year

    Company:Qualcomm India Private LimitedJob Area:Engineering Group, Engineering Group > Software EngineeringGeneral Summary:As a leading technology innovator, Qualcomm pushes the boundaries of what's possible to enable next-generation experiences and drives digital transformation to help create a smarter, connected future for all. As a Qualcomm Software...


  • Bengaluru, Karnataka, India SLK Software Full time ₹ 20,00,000 - ₹ 25,00,000 per year

    Senior Software Engineer AI IntegrationRole OverviewThe Senior Software Engineer AI Integration at one of SLK Fintech client who acts as the critical link between AI and real-world implementation. This professional is responsible for designing, connecting, and delivering robust, end-to-end pipelines that integrate AI models and agentic workflows into...


  • Bengaluru, Karnataka, India Cenergy International Services Full time ₹ 20,00,000 - ₹ 25,00,000 per year

    Position : Integration Software EngineerLocation :Bellandur,BangaloreDuration : 06 Months Contract with possible extensionYears of experience 8-10 yearsDescription:8-10 years' experience required.Overview:The Integration Software Engineer is responsible for designing, developing, testing, and maintaining API and integration solutions using Microsoft Azure...


  • Bengaluru, Karnataka, India Guidewire Software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    SummaryGuidewire serves a global community of more than 350 insurers of all sizes and lines of business in more than 30 countries. Community feedback enables us to stay at the forefront of what is happening all over the P&C world and to incorporate insights into the design of our platform to be truly customer-centric.We are seeking an Associate Integration...

  • Integration Engineer

    2 weeks ago


    Bengaluru, Karnataka, India Capgemini Full time ₹ 15,00,000 - ₹ 28,00,000 per year

    About The Role   Are youpassionate about building robust integration solutions using Azure APIM and .NET ? We're looking for a skilled Integration Engineer to join our team and help drive our strategic platform initiatives, especially around legacy system modernization. What You'll Do:  Design and develop APIs using Azure API Management and .NET...


  • Bengaluru, Karnataka, India Chevron Full time ₹ 9,00,000 - ₹ 12,00,000 per year

    Total Number of Openings1 About the position: The Integration Software Engineer role involves designing, developing, testing, and maintaining API & Integration solutions using Microsoft Azure Integration Services. The developer will collaborate with cross-functional teams to gather requirements, optimize performance, and ensure scalability and reliability....


  • Bengaluru, Karnataka, India Guidewire Software, Inc. Full time ₹ 5,00,000 - ₹ 12,00,000 per year

    India - BangaloreBusiness Technology/Full time/OnsiteGuidewire serves a global community of more than 350 insurers of all sizes and lines of business in more than 30 countries. Community feedback enables us to stay at the forefront of what is happening all over the P&C world and to incorporate insights into the design of our platform to be truly...

  • Software Engineer

    2 weeks ago


    Bengaluru, Karnataka, India Calpion Software Technologies Full time ₹ 12,00,000 - ₹ 25,00,000 per year

    Position: Software Engineer - AI/MLLocation: BengaluruPosition OverviewWe are seeking a skilled Software Engineer to join our team and work on cutting-edge AI/ML projects, web development, and data engineering solutions. The ideal candidate will have strong technical expertise in Python and Django development, cloud services, and modern AI technologies...


  • Bengaluru, Karnataka, India CData Software Full time ₹ 17,50,000 - ₹ 25,00,000 per year

    In the age of digital transformation, data has become increasingly vital to core business operations. But with so many cloud applications and platforms available today, data has become more decentralized than ever.CData is the real-time data connectivity company. Our easy-to-use integration products allow users to work with their data where, when, and how...